I cbet to get him to fold smaller PP's like 88 and below. Although given the positions his range might be more broadway heavy.
I think his range after he raises is polarized between SD's, GS's, FD's and som Jx type hands. I might be wrong since his WWSF = 33% = doesn't bluff, make moves too often.
This spot and something like QQxs, TTxs gives me some trouble playing, because people are nonbelievers on paired flops, but on the other hand still getting decent Flop cbet succes + Turn cbet success. Of course T = bet if A,
hits.
Still have to be very careful on QQxs, JJxs, TTxs.
I guess, If I hand AA here I'd still have to bet fold simply because there are multiple draws. On a rainbow flop I might check back Flop.
